Complementary means first and foremost complementary. With color tones there is always a direct complementary color that is exactly opposite to the other.

With this color tone #752471 it is the complementary color #8ADB8E. Both colors form the strongest contrast to each other and are especially recommended for use in direct connection with each other.

The analog color scheme uses colors that are directly adjacent to each other in the color wheel. They usually fit together well and result in a calm and comfortable design.

The following analogous shades match the #752471 shade: #4C2375, #622375, #752372, #75235C and #752347

Analog color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and pleasant to the eye. It is important that they have enough contrast. Choose one color to dominate and a second to support. The third color is used (together with black, white or grey) as an accent

The partial complementary color scheme is a variation of the complementary color scheme. In addition to the base color, the two colors adjacent to the complement are used.

The following split-complementary shades match the #752471 shade: #752471, #753623 and #237557

This color scheme has the same strong visual contrast as the complementary color scheme, but is not as contrasting as the direct complementary color. The partial complementary color scheme is a good choice for designs. These colors usually complement each other very well.

A triadic color scheme uses colors evenly spaced around the color wheel. Triadic color harmonies are usually quite vivid, even if pale or unsaturated colors are used.

The following triaden shades match the #752471 shade: #752471, #727523 and #237275

The colors should be well chosen to achieve triadic harmony. Let one color dominate and use the other two as accent colors.

The rectangular or tetradish color scheme uses four colors arranged in two complementary pairs. This rich color scheme offers many variation possibilities.

The following tetraden shades match the #752471 shade: #752471, #753623, #237526 and #236275

It works best if you let one of these colors dominate. You should also p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design

The square color scheme is similar to the rectangular color scheme, with all four colors evenly distributed around the color circle. The square color scheme works best when one color dominates.

The following squaren shades match the #752471 shade: #752471, #754F23, #237526 and #234975

Again, p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design.

Since the color values are relatively low compared to others, this hue appears darker to us.

The breakdown of the color into the RGB color system: of 255 maximum color components, 117 red, 36 green and 113 blue.

The mixing ratio of these colors results in the displayed hue in the middle of the overlaps.

In the illustration you can see how the color is composed of the three components: red (top),green (bottom right) and blue (bottom left). In the middle you can see the result color.
117 36 113 R G B
In the CMYK color system the color is composed as follows: In this color tone, out of 100 maximum color components, none cyan, 69 magenta, 3 yellow and 54 key.

The mixing ratio of these colors results in the displayed hue in the middle of the overlaps.

In the diagram you can see how the color is composed of the four components cyan (top left),magenta (top right),yellow (bottom right) and black or key (bottom left). In the middle you can see the result color.
